The first question most people get asked about work is: what do you do?
It’s a reasonable question, and it’s also the wrong one to start with.
What you do changes. Skills needed right now may not be what’s needed tomorrow. Industries can shift overnight, and roles can disappear. Titles get reorganized away in a Tuesday afternoon meeting.
What doesn’t change as quickly is how you create value. This is the angle you bring to work, the problems you’re drawn to, and the way things tend to go better when you’re in the room.
That’s a more durable thing to understand about yourself.
